What is Integration?
Integration is the process of connecting different software systems so they can work together and share data seamlessly. Instead of manually copying data between systems, integration enables automatic synchronization and communication.
Types of Integration
Data Integration
Synchronizing data between systems to ensure consistency
Application Integration
Connecting business applications to work together
API Integration
Using APIs to enable system communication
Real-time Integration
Immediate data sync as changes occur
Batch Integration
Scheduled bulk data transfers

Frequently asked questions
- Why is software integration important?
Integration eliminates manual data entry, reduces errors, ensures data consistency across systems, and enables automation. It's essential for business efficiency.
